Week 19 (07/22)
Last Week’s Ranking in Parenthesis…
- Houston (1): The Dynamo managed to pick up @ road draw @ BMO, and they still lead the race for the Shield.
- Seattle (2): The Sounders did not play, so they will not move. They wouldn’t be moving this week anyways.
- Chicago (4): What? The Fire won @ home! It had been so long! But how will they now cope without McBride?
- Chivas USA (3): The Goats slide continued @ NER. Preki needs to turn this team back around, and quickly.
- D.C. (6): United rises after home schooling COL. They lead the league in goals too. Who misses Gallardo now?
- L.A. (7): The Gals also rise again because they won yet again (and not because of Becks). Arena is very good.
- Columbus (9): The Crew finally unleashed the O vs. RSL, so they rise two spots this week. But, GBS is hurt.
- Toronto (8): The Reds held HOU to a tie, but they were @ BMO, so they won’t move. I liked their style though.
- Colorado (5): The Rapids turned into a waterfall this week, dropping four spots after an ugly road loss to DC.
- Kansas City (10): The Wiz didn’t play, so they will not be moving pursuant to STO Rule #1. Maybe next week.
- New England (12): The Revs rose up in rebellion last week @ home vs. CHV. But, they still suck on the road.
- Salt Lake (11): RSL got worked on the road by CMB, so they must fall this week. They are in the hunt though.
- Dallas (13): The Former Burn did not play. At this point, there is nowhere up or down for them to go anyways.
- San Jose (14): The Quakes did play, and they did lose again. SEA proves though, there are no excuses for SJ.
- New York (15): The Red Bulls did play too… and, inevitably they lost. Osorio needs to pack his stuff and go. Don’t even leave a note. Definitely don’t leave another uninspired lineup card. The Red Bulls need new blood.
